I think it's pretty clear that he doesn't have any idea what the issues with "AI" are. It's about relevance and threat models:

His proposal for banning "superintelligence AI" isn't going to do a lick of difference against data centres causing shortages of drinking water and droughts; or against pollution skyrocketing globally because suddenly it's more important to keep the "AI"s running than keeping to the Paris accords.

Those are real things that will realistically happen very soon if we allow the tech companies to continue unchecked. A super smart "AI" destroying us... isn't. It's all hype designed to misdirect attention from the real issues.

If Sanders had called the techbros' bluff, he'd have said "Nice Terminator fanfic, now let's shut you guys down on factual issues, right now."
